I. Establishment and Rule of the Ayyubid Dynasty

The Ayyubid dynasty was established by Saladin, a Kurdish leader, in Egypt in 1171. With his outstanding military skills and political acumen, Saladin successfully united Egypt and Syria, building a powerful regime. His rule not only stabilized domestic order but also successfully resisted foreign invasion, particularly his victory over the Crusaders in the Battle of Hattin in 1187, which earned him widespread renown.

III. Decline and End of the Ayyubid Dynasty

However, over time, the Ayyubid dynasty began to face internal power struggles and external threats. By 1250, with the death of the ruler without a clear heir, the dynasty gradually descended into chaos. Ultimately, between 1250 and 1260, the Ayyubid dynasty was replaced by the Mamluk dynasty, ending its approximately 80-year rule.
